Horseshoe Falls Regional Council   Horseshoe Falls Regional Council in a decision-making body responsible to serve and support Communities of Faith within its bounds as well as to provide necessary oversight.  The Horseshoe Falls Regional Council includes communities of faith in the counties of Brant, Halidmand and Norfolk and the Regional Municipalities of Halton, Hamilton-Wentworth and Niagara and is pleased to serve alongside the Indigenous ministries of Chapel of the Delaware United Church, Grand River United Church, Nations Uniting and New Credit United Church.

Broadview Magazine  Broadview is a Canadian magazine focussed on national and international issues of spirituality, social justice, and ethical living, as well as United Church of Canada news and perspectives. Formerly the United Church Observer, the magazine was rebranded as Broadview in April 2019.


Wesley Urban Ministries     Wesley is a long-standing local non-profit, offering support for people experiencing poverty, homelessness, and barriers in the community. We provide programs and services to meet diverse community needs in Hamilton as well as Halton Region and Brantford – Brant.

As a multi-service organization, we offer Children, Youth & Family Services, Housing & Homelessness Services and Newcomer & Community Services. The long-term impact of our programs includes improved education, successful employment and supportive independence. As an organization, we are innovative, creative, evidence-based and financially responsible. We began in 1955 with one program in the basement of Wesley United Church in downtown Hamilton and now offer more than thirty different programs in twenty different locations. Wesley’s services are possible through a broad base of funding support from government, business, foundations, churches and individuals. Wesley’s legal charitable name is Wesley Urban Ministries. In 2018, an operating name of Wesley was registered and is the forward-facing name of the organization.
